Somatic Nervous System
A component of the peripheral nervous system associated with the voluntary control of body movements through the action of skeletal muscles.
Spinal Reflexes
Spinal reflexes are automatic, involuntary movements or actions of the body that are initiated in the spinal cord without the involvement of the brain, such as the knee-jerk reaction.
Automatic
Processes or actions that are performed without conscious thought or intention, often as a result of learning or habituation.
Motor Nerves
Nerves that transmit impulses from the central nervous system to muscles, causing them to contract and produce movement.
